efl_ui_win: move base and step size hints here
these hints are not relevant to anything but window objects, so put them onto the window object ref T5719 Reviewed-by: Marcel Hollerbach <marcel-hollerbach@t-online.de> Differential Revision: https://phab.enlightenment.org/D7729
